## Changed defaults — zero-downtime schema migrations

Starting with release 4.2, Quillbase applies schema migrations using the expand-contract pattern by default. New columns are added nullable, backfilled in batches, and only then made required; destructive steps are deferred to a separate contract phase. This removes the old maintenance-window requirement, so please stop scheduling downtime for routine migrations. Batch sizing and lock-timeout behaviour are tunable. The defaults shipped with this release are shown below.

deployment values, fajog-bawep:
[druix]
team = lamwyn
access_code = ac_4d55fa
owner = istix.eliok
host = druix.halixforge.test
port = 8000
peer = oliir.qirvansoft.local
salt = cb966147
pin = 7543

For department heads: our supply agreement with Vantrell Polymers expires at quarter-end. Procurement recommends a two-year renewal with a 3% volume rebate and firmer delivery penalties, given last winter's disruptions at the Calloway Bridge depot. Legal has reviewed the draft; outstanding items are the force-majeure clause and the indexation formula. Please submit departmental demand forecasts by the 15th so terms can be finalized. The renewal supports the plans noted immediately below.

internal memo for kajep-tawip: The renewal with Holaelix Group closes at $10 million a year, 5 percent below the last contract. Project Wenael slips by two quarters because of the tooling delay.

Checklist item 7 — Verdantia Controller, sensor drift. Plugin authors: recalibrate humidity offsets against the v4 baseline before shipping. Drift beyond 2% over 48h must trigger the onboard correction hook, not a silent clamp. Test with the Hothouse Nine fixture set. Confirm your plugin passes drift validation, then record the build token shown below.

build token for tajeg-bajep: htk14_409ba9df6b8acb

// Fix for the N+1 issue in the roster resolver: we now batch
// member lookups through the Lintbury dataloader instead of
// issuing one fetch per node. The loader calls the internal
// Corvella profile service directly, so the client below must
// authenticate on startup. For review purposes, the service
// key currently in use is the following.

API key for bageg-kajef: vxb2-ss